Understanding the Role of Pneumatic Conveying in Malt Handling

Pneumatic conveying systems use air or other gases to transport dry bulk materials like malt from one location to another. This method offers several advantages over traditional mechanical conveying systems, such as reduced risk of contamination, lower maintenance costs, and the ability to handle materials that are sensitive to moisture or temperature changes. For malt, which is often used in brewing and other food applications, maintaining product integrity is paramount. A well-designed pneumatic conveying system can help preserve the quality of the malt, ensuring that it retains its flavor, texture, and nutritional properties throughout the handling process.

Key Factors to Consider When Selecting a Pneumatic Conveying System

Before choosing a pneumatic conveying system for your malt handling process, it's essential to evaluate several critical factors. First, consider the characteristics of the malt itself. Malt can vary in size, density, and moisture content, which directly impacts the type of system that will be most effective. For example, fine-grained malt may require a system with higher air velocity to prevent clogging, while coarser malt might be better suited to a lower-pressure system. Additionally, the distance and elevation changes between the source and destination of the malt will influence the system's design. Longer or more complex routes may necessitate multi-stage conveying or larger air volumes to maintain material flow.

Another important consideration is the desired level of control and flexibility. Some systems offer precise control over the flow rate and pressure, allowing for adjustments based on production demands. This is particularly valuable in dynamic environments where production volumes fluctuate. Furthermore, the system's compatibility with existing infrastructure and equipment should be assessed. Integrating a new pneumatic conveying system with current machinery, such as mixers, kilns, or packaging lines, requires careful planning to ensure seamless operation.

Types of Pneumatic Conveying Systems for Malt Handling

There are primarily two types of pneumatic conveying systems used in the malt industry: positive pressure and negative pressure systems. Positive pressure systems, also known as pressure conveying, use a blower or compressor to force air and material through the system. This method is often preferred for short to medium distances and for handling materials that are prone to dust or clogging. It provides consistent flow and can handle a wide range of malt types. Negative pressure systems, or vacuum conveying, use a vacuum pump to draw material into the system. This approach is typically used for longer distances or when the material needs to be transported from multiple sources to a single destination. Negative pressure systems are also effective for handling materials that are sensitive to air exposure, as they minimize the amount of material exposed to the air.
